Grabbing a 'bite' to go
INCIRLIK AIR BASE, Turkey – U.S. Army Capt. James Gaffney, 39th Air Base Wing veterinarian, participates in a controlled aggression tactic demonstration with U.S. Air Force military dog Buck, assigned to the 39th Security Forces Squadron at Incirlik Air Base, Turkey, June 8, 2018. Military working dogs assist base defense against possible threats while on patrol, such as drug and explosives detection. (U.S. Air Force photo by Senior Airman Kirby Turbak)

39th ABW operational safety review
U.S. Air Force Airmen attend an operational safety review all-call at Incirlik Air Base, Turkey, May 15, 2018. The operational safety review was conducted by commanders of flying and maintenance functions after a directive was given by Air Force Chief of Staff Gen. David L. Goldfein and Air Force Secretary Heather Wilson following a spike in aviation mishaps. (U.S. Air Force photo by Senior Airman Kirby Turbak)
